A mixture of benzaldehyde and formaldehyde on heating with aqueous N a O H solution gives

Options

  1. ABenzyl alcohol and sodium formate
  2. BSodium benzoate and methyl alcohol
  3. CSodium benzoate and sodium formate
  4. DBenzyl alcohol and methyl alcohol

Correct answer

A. Benzyl alcohol and sodium formate

Step-by-step solution

In Cannizaro reaction when formaldehyde reacts with other aldehydes lacking α -hydrogen, it is always oxidized and other aldehyde is reduced H C H O + C 6 H 5 C H O → N a O H ∆ H C O O - N a + + C 6 H 5 C H 2 O H
